Real Madrid expected to sell Lopez or Iker

The management of Real Madrid looks set to allow one of their senior goalkeepers to leave World Cup.


Diego Lopez and Iker Casillas have both been rotated in League and Cup games this season by coach Carlo Ancelotti, who refuses to nominate his outright No1.

Real chiefs accept the situation can't continue and expect one of the two will seek a move at the end of the season. They’re now scouting for an experienced backup.
